Welcome back to The Bendy Bulletin! One of the most painful phrases many patients with Ehlers-Danlos Syndromes (EDS) and hypermobility spectrum disorders hear is that their hypermobility is “benign.”
Benign hypermobility should not leave someone living with chronic pain, recurrent injuries, exhaustion, instability, and a body that feels impossible to trust.
And yet, many people are still told their imaging is “normal,” their labs are “fine,” or that nothing significant explains why they hurt so much.
Part of the problem may be that we have historically focused too narrowly on joints and muscles, while overlooking one of the body’s most important connective tissue systems: fascia.
Over the past several years, fascia research has expanded dramatically, and it is changing how many clinicians and researchers think about pain, movement, proprioception, and connective tissue disorders.
